Hello, I own a DSC-S75 since 2 1/2 years and have problems to read the MS. I first get the message "acces memory stick", but after a short time the famous message error appears. I think the camera can't read the stick. Trying to format the stick by the camera isn't possible...can't read the stick. I already tried to fix it by opening the camera but I was afraid to damage some ribbons etc...
Hope you can give me some tips to fix this problem,

      To fix format C: 13:01 errors, simply put your memory stick back into your camera and format it again. Don't use your PC to format it. Use the camera. I have a MVC-FD100 and I fixed the problem myself.
